PROS;
-Made with good quality materials making it feel like it's "not cheap"
-For its size it's very bright!! If your out camping or hiking around in the dark it's all the light you would need to safely get around.
-It takes AA batteries which I prefer because it's easier to throw new batteries in and go and not have to charge the light creating down time if your out in the field.
-The strobe feature is bright enough to effectively blind whomever it's pointed at.

CONS;
-Even though it's good quality I believe the price is very high. You can get a light that's not too much smaller for 1/4th the cost that will get the job done the same. I believe the price point should be half what it currently is ($25-30 range).
-Its a small 6 inch light but it's almost an awkward in-between size were it's not small enough to just stuff in the pocket and it's big enough to require a belt holster but the size makes it hard to get a holster that actually fits well.
-The clip on it is placed center mass on the pen light which is kinda useless because of the size and weight the clip needs to be on the end. So for me personally at work it's hard to carry unless I'm wearing the right tactical pants with a pocket that will work so I find myself often using my smaller easier to carry light. If I could get a tightly fitted holster this wouldn't be an issue.
-Its a wide beam of light so I find it not as helpful as some of my cheaper smaller lights that have more of a focused lazered beam. Sometimes when conducting searches of vehicles it's too much of a spot/flood light. (Parking enforcement officer) Usually I'm not wanting to light the entire car up rather I just need a focused beam to search the dash for paid tickets. This light blows my cover because it's so bright which may very well be a PRO for you depending on how you use it.

Overall it's a high quality very bright small 6inch light that's definitely going to get the job done!
